How to Reach
There are several ways to reach Coventry from Hatfield:- By train: The fastest way to travel between Hatfield and Coventry is by train. The journey takes approximately 1 hour and 15 minutes, and there are regular services throughout the day.
- By bus: There are also several bus services that operate between Hatfield and Coventry. The journey takes approximately 2 hours and 30 minutes, and there are fewer services available than by train.
- By car: The journey by car takes approximately 1 hour and 45 minutes. However, traffic can be heavy at peak times, so it is advisable to allow extra time for your journey.

Where to Go
There are a number of things to see and do in Coventry, including:- Coventry Cathedral: A stunning modern cathedral built after the original cathedral was destroyed in the Second World War.
- The Herbert Art Gallery & Museum: A museum and art gallery with a collection of art, history, and archaeology.
- The Coventry Transport Museum: A museum dedicated to the history of transport in the city.
- The National Motorcycle Museum: A museum with a collection of over 1,000 motorcycles.
